The official “Withdrawal from the University” Policy may be found in the Undergraduate Academic Code. The following information is provided to assist students who are considering withdrawing from the University of Notre Dame.
- Students should contact their College of Engineering Advisor or DUS to discuss the process and implications of this decision, as well as meeting with the Associate Dean for Undergraduate Programs and Academic Affairs .
- Visit with the Time Away Coordinators as soon as possible. Please contact timeaway@nd.edu to schedule an appointment.
- Your Time Away Coordinators are a team of caring experts who will serve as your single point of contact for leaving and returning to the University. They will assist you with questions regarding your leave, support for a plan during your time away from the University, and direction as you navigate your return to Notre Dame.
- You must obtain the appropriate approvals to avoid receiving failing grades in your classes and ensure the correct adjustments to your student account.
- Accordingly, do not make plans to depart from campus until you have scheduled and attended any required appointments.
- Withdrawals are recorded on a student’s academic transcript, with the exception of a separation between semesters.
